This was an old visit back in 9/22/2015. A new colleague that recently started work at the company recommended to try Magic Noodle because it was the "BOMB" in the neighborhood. 

This Magic Noodle location is new addition to area. The original one in Scarborough is supposedly very good (I haven't been). The noodles are made by hand and using fresh ingredients. The restaurant was very busy but we were able to get seating down.

The kitchen is open so you can actually watch them make the noodles.  Free show during dinner and lunch.  Occasionally you hear the worker bang the day lights out of the counter by flipping the dough. It is quite a show for the little ones. Regarding the food, the pictures on the menu look like nothing that we were served. It's the same false advertising like McD and their sandwiches. The noodles were of the right quality. Sadly, everything else was so so (e.g. soup). I had better noodles in the GTA area and will summarize my prefer rankings.
 
Food: 3/5
Service: 4/5
Price: $10 per noodle dish
